Fix issue #2286419: maxSdkVersion causes existing apps to disappear.

Change-Id: Ie552036f4ea673e0ce9981ff1cbd1fbe08678510
diff --git a/core/java/android/content/pm/PackageParser.java b/core/java/android/content/pm/PackageParser.java
index b798bde..3f8c71e 100644
--- a/core/java/android/content/pm/PackageParser.java
+++ b/core/java/android/content/pm/PackageParser.java
@@ -851,10 +851,6 @@
                         }
                     }
                     
-                    int maxVers = sa.getInt(
-                            com.android.internal.R.styleable.AndroidManifestUsesSdk_maxSdkVersion,
-                            SDK_VERSION);
-
                     sa.recycle();
 
                     if (minCode != null) {
@@ -894,13 +890,6 @@
                     } else {
                         pkg.applicationInfo.targetSdkVersion = targetVers;
                     }
-                    
-                    if (maxVers < SDK_VERSION) {
-                        outError[0] = "Requires older sdk version #" + maxVers
-                                + " (current version is #" + SDK_VERSION + ")";
-                        mParseError = PackageManager.INSTALL_FAILED_OLDER_SDK;
-                        return null;
-                    }
                 }
 
                 XmlUtils.skipCurrentTag(parser);